Scope of Treatment



Emergency situation dentistry concentrates on dealing with urgent dental concerns such as serious toothaches or injuries that call for prompt attention. When you experience sudden and intense discomfort, swelling, bleeding, or injury to your teeth or gums, looking for immediate care from an emergency dental expert is critical. These specialized dental experts are equipped to handle severe situations that can't wait on a normal consultation.

Whether it's a knocked-out tooth, a broken tooth, or excruciating discomfort, emergency situation dentistry supplies punctual relief and necessary therapy to relieve your pain.

In emergency dentistry, the main objective is to support your problem, manage your discomfort, and avoid further damage to your dental health. From executing emergency removals to supplying short-lived dental fillings or repairs, the focus is on addressing the immediate problem available. Once the urgent issue is settled, you might be referred back to your regular dental practitioner for any type of follow-up care or additional therapy required to recover your oral wellness.

Reaction Time



For immediate dental issues, timely feedback time plays a vital duty in decreasing pain and avoiding further issues. When facing an oral emergency, such as severe toothaches, knocked-out teeth, or abrupt swelling, time is essential. Seeking instant care from an emergency dental expert can make a considerable distinction in the result of your scenario. Hold-ups in therapy can not only extend your discomfort however also increase the threat of infection or long-term damages to your teeth and gums.

On the other hand, regular dentistry visits are generally arranged beforehand for routine exams, cleansings, or non-urgent treatments. While these visits are vital for preserving dental health and wellness, they're commonly not meant to deal with immediate concerns that need instant interest. Regular dental care focuses on preventive treatment and long-term therapy planning rather than on-the-spot treatments for intense troubles.



Consequently, when confronted with an unexpected dental issue that can not wait, it's vital to prioritize fast activity and look for aid from an emergency situation dental practitioner to deal with the issue immediately and successfully.

Cost and Insurance coverage



Thinking about the financial facet of oral care, comprehending the distinctions in cost and insurance policy protection in between emergency situation dentistry and normal dental care is crucial. Emergency dental care typically comes with a greater cost compared to normal oral solutions. Because emergencies normally require immediate attention, the costs may include after-hours charges or expedited solutions, which can include in the general cost.

When it concerns insurance coverage, emergency situation dental solutions might sometimes have restricted options accepted by carriers, bring about potential out-of-pocket costs for clients. On the other hand, routine dentistry is normally extra aligned with basic insurance strategies, making it much easier for individuals to utilize their insurance coverage and lessen personal expenses.

Before seeking dental treatment, it's suggested to talk to both your dental professional and insurance coverage service provider to recognize the coverage available for emergency versus normal dental solutions.
